      FAGE, Kenneth Ernest - It is with the deepest regrets that the family announce the sudden passing of Kenneth Ernest Fage, 86, of Amherst on Wednesday, March 4, 2009, in Gables Lodge, Amherst. Born in East Amherst, he was a son of the late W. Ernest and Helen (Forrest) Fage (Rector). He was a veteran of the Second World War where he served with the Royal Canadian Ordinance Core (R.C.O.C.). After the war he was employed with Murdock Motors, D.A. Casey Ltd. and Rivers & Dickinson for 30 years until his retirement. Ken was an adhered member of First Baptist Church, Amherst, where he served in many capacities, such as the Board of Directors and Finance committee. Ken enjoyed spending time at his cottage with his three grandchildren and family. His memories will always be treasured by his loving wife of 68 years, the former Margaret Tingley; his son, James (Norma) Fage of Keswick Ridge, N.B.; grandchildren, Paul (Cindi) Fage of Albany, Western Australia, Jon (Maria) Fage of Guelph, Ont. and Jamie Solesme of Crysler, Ont.; seven great-grandchildren; as well as many nieces and nephews. In addition to his parents, Ken was predeceased by his daughter, Muriel Ann Fage (2008) and his sister, Mae Wells.
